Why Many Women Are Choosing Bamboo Underwear
As more women become mindful of what touches their bodies every day, natural fibres are becoming an increasingly thoughtful choice.
Bamboo underwear offers several qualities that make it especially suited to intimate garments:
Breathability Bamboo fibres allow air to circulate more freely, helping the skin feel fresh and comfortable throughout the day.
Moisture management Bamboo fabric helps move moisture away from the skin, supporting a balanced and breathable microclimate.
Exceptional softness The naturally smooth structure of bamboo fibres creates a fabric that feels gentle and comfortable against sensitive skin.
